    [FONT=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if]Memberships valid only from May 1st to Sept 15th. Monday to Saturday 3:30 – close & full day on Sunday

    Members must currently enrol in High School or Post-Secondary School

    $5 court fee per visit applies

    as for discounts, dun think they give any more summer students membership...
    only discount would be for dining and golfing, but u need full membership, i even asked if they would have discounts at pro-shop and they said no...

    and it should be just court time to play, even for regular membership, it's just court time, coaching is extra
